
Grizzlies Pound Ontario 5-1
Published on March 6, 2009 under ECHL (ECHL)
Utah Grizzlies News Release
Ontario, California - The Utah Grizzlies (22-21-6-9) defeated the Ontario Reign 5-1 Friday night at the Citizens Business Bank Arena. Mike Mole stopped 30 of 31 shots in the win and Vladimir Nikiforov scored Utah's first two goals.
Utah led 1-0 after one period as Nikiforov successfully completed a wraparound on Ontario netminder Jeff Zatkoff just 3:34 into the game.
The Reign tied the game at one on a power-play goal 6:38 into the second before Nikiforov responded again 58 seconds later starting a stretch of four-straight Utah goals to finish the game. Evan Kotsopoulos added his 14th of the year to make it 3-1 with 7:27 left in the second period.
Utah added two goals 1:03 apart in the third to build their lead to 5-1. Mike Walsh scored a power-play goal to cap off his two-point night (one goal, one assist) and Dan McDonald scored his first professional goal 12:01 into the third.
Tim Maxwell also added a two-point night with two assists for the Grizzlies.
Utah continues their eight-game road trip with game seven Saturday in Stockton. Face-off is scheduled for 8:30 p.m.
The Grizzlies return home Wednesday, March 11 to host Idaho at 7:05 p.m.
